Legion of Mary Celebrates 30 Years

The CTK chapter of the Legion of Mary (LOM) celebrated its 30 years with an inspirational talk by Fr. Bong Lo, followed by fellowship and a hearty lunch last March 26. Some CTK oldtimers may recall that in March 1989, the First Legion of Mary praesidium was established in Christ the King Parish Greenmeadows under Msgr. Jaime Mora by Priscilla Pacheco with the praesidium name of ‘Mary Queen of Peace, with only four members. Just a year later, that praesidium gave birth to a second, the Immaculate Heart of Mary. Parishes Gather for First Diocesan BEC Gathering: UsaD Pa

The first annual Diocesan BEC Day Gathering, entitled BEC Ugnayan sa Diyosesang Pamayanan, or UsaD Pa, last May 18 gathered over 200 BEC leaders and another 200 youth leaders from 24 different parishes of the Cubao diocese at the Siena Hall of Siena College of Quezon City on Del Monte Avenue. Its first year’s theme, given that 2019 is the Philippine Catholic Year of the Youth, was KABATAAN: Kaagapay sa pagpapatatag ng mga Pamayanan. Camillus de Lellis Heart Relic Visits CTK

The incorrupt heart relic of Camillus de Lellis, patron saint of the sick, doctors, nurses, and hospitals, visited Christ the King Parish Greenmeadows last February 23, one of the stops in its two month journey throughout the Philippines. The relic arrived by a special van escorted by armed soldiers at 9:45 am and greeted warmly by several parishioners, including most of the Lectors and Commentators who had just finished their General Assembly.
